Transaction 7510e6a9388c35de9052d59f49b128f2fdec7ba0062560f61d5ea19ce5e14e4a
1 Input
1 Output
-
7510e6a9388c35de9052d59f49b128f2fdec7ba0062560f61d5ea19ce5e14e4a:0
- value
- 503754
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d6239ec18b7824d8c0353d1440d5366427e3439 OP_EQUAL
- address
- 3MsavpRJanLinctQv9sfrYG2rXZGaXJZB5